Thailand : Jungles & Islands
Spectacular sights, stunning landscapes, a wide range of activities and plenty of great food and friendly people on this 2 week tour of some of the best known, as well as some of the least known, highlights of Central and South Thailand.
Visit fascinating, bustling Bangkok: travel by river through the lush jungles of Thung Yai, canoe down the River Kwai, hike along the route of the old ‘Death railway’, ride elephants through the jungle, snorkel on coral reefs and laze on unspoilt beaches.
Note for those with less time on their hands a shortened version of this tour returning on day 12 is now available.

Malaysia : Coast to Coast
Visit Kuala Lumpur; the old hill station of Cameron Highlands and the historic port of Georgetown, before heading into the rarely visited interior of the Malay Peninsula – still covered by vast expanses of dense jungle and inhabited by indigenous tribes – for a genuine off-the-beaten-track look at this fascinating and surprisingly little known country.
Discover a vibrant mix of cultures; spectacular scenery, exotic wildlife, delicious local food and plenty of friendly people.
